It Starts with Us by Colleen Hoover

“My choice helped me realize that sometimes the hardest decisions a person can make will most likely lead to the best outcomes.”

The highly anticipated sequel to Colleen Hoover’s bestseller begins right where the epilogue of It Ends With Us left off. If you haven’t yet read It Ends With Us, you’ll want to check it out and get to know the characters that return in It Starts With Us (Atria Books).

It Starts With Us is told from the alternating perspectives of two main characters, Atlas Corrigan and Lily Bloom. Lily deals with her chaotic life as a floral shop owner, single mom and co-parent with her ex-husband — who can’t seem to grasp the fact that they will never get back together.

But when Lily’s first love, Atlas, turns up in her life, she realizes that the chaos has only just begun. Returning readers will be thrilled to finally get to know more of Atlas’ story and past.

“THE ONE THAT GOT AWAY” RETURNS

Atlas was Lily’s “right person, wrong time” boyfriend from their teenage years. And now, he’s back in her life at what should be a convenient time. Though Atlas is ready to have Lily in his life forever, Lily isn’t sure she’ll be able to handle Ryle, her jealous ex-husband who hates Atlas and blames him for their marriage ending.

Atlas tries to manage and run two successful restaurants while attempting to convince Lily that they can work. But suddenly, Atlas’ Mom shows up out of the blue for the first time in years and drops a bombshell on him. Atlas is able to make it clear to Lily that even when he’s busy dealing with different stressful situations, he will always make time for her.

A SWOON-WORTHY BOOK BOYFRIEND

The connection and chemistry that Atlas and Lily have as adults is instantaneous, which is no surprise given how good together they were back when they were teens. It’s almost as if they were never really apart. The way Atlas protects Lily, and how safe she feels when she’s with him, is swoon-worthy. Atlas’ caring nature is particularly meaningful to Lily, because neither her Dad nor Ryle ever protected her or made her feel safe.

In my opinion, Atlas Corrigan is one of the best book boyfriends out there. He’s a kind, caring gentleman. He’s so well-written by Hoover that he feels like a real person. The way he handles the turmoil and difficulty of their relationship is mature and realistic. It’s no surprise that Lily was ready to give him a second chance.

It Starts With Us gives readers a deeper insight into how Atlas’ past has shaped him into the man he is. The glimpse into his past and the way he treats not only Lily, but everyone in his life, makes his character that much more beloved.

HOOVER’S WORK IS REALISTIC AND ROMANTIC

Colleen Hoover has given readers a much lighter read than It Ends With Us. While reading, I found myself almost holding my breath at some parts, since the last book had me prepared for the worst. As a big fan of Collen Hoover and this series, she did not disappoint me in any way.

Hoover knows exactly how to reel in every reader with descriptive words, realistic characters and captivating scenes. Her ability to have me hooked from the first sentence of every book is something I can’t say I’ve experienced with many other authors.

Overall, if you were a big fan of Lily and Atlas in It Ends With Us, you will absolutely adore the two of them in this second-chance love story in this vulnerable and romantic read.

 

About Colleen Hoover:

Colleen Hoover is the #1 New York Times bestselling author of twenty-two novels and novellas. Hoover’s novels fall into the New Adult and Young Adult contemporary romance categories, as well as psychological thrillers.

Colleen Hoover is published by Montlake Romance, Grand Central Publishing and Atria Books. Colleen also has several indie titles, including Heart Bones.

In 2015, Colleen’s novel Confess won the Goodreads Choice Award for Best Romance. That was followed up in 2016 with her latest title, It Ends With Us, also winning the Choice Award for Best Romance. In 2017, her title Without Merit won Best Romance.

Her novel Confess has been filmed as a series by Awestruck and is available on Prime Video via Amazon and iTunes. Katie Leclerc and Ryan Cooper star in the series.

Colleen founded The Bookworm Box, a charity subscription service and bookstore, with her family in 2015. The Bookworm Box is a subscription service that provides readers with an exciting opportunity to receive signed novels in the mail each month from authors all over the world. All profits from the subscription service are donated to various charities each month. To date, The Bookworm Box has donated over $1,000,000 to help those in need.
